What are some strategies for effectively using stop market orders in the cryptocurrency market?
Can you provide some effective strategies for using stop market orders in the cryptocurrency market? I want to make sure I am using them correctly and maximizing my profits.

- Hove ObrienJul 28, 2025 · 10 months agoUsing stop market orders effectively in the cryptocurrency market requires careful planning. One strategy is to set a stop loss order just below a key support level, which can help limit potential losses if the market breaks down. Another approach is to use a trailing stop order, which automatically adjusts the stop price as the market moves in your favor. This can help you lock in profits while still allowing for potential upside. It's also important to consider the volatility of the cryptocurrency market and set appropriate stop levels that account for potential price fluctuations.
